I’d never deviled eggs before, but I had promised to bring some to a party and I put out a Twitter APB for a recipe.  Chez Us came through, and I made their version, with grainy mustard and a little bit of rice wine vinegar.  Outstanding.

On the way to the party, we almost missed the turn and Kevin took a hard left.  Most of the eggs ended up on the car floor, although I managed to salvage a few mangled ones that stayed on the plate.  The downside is that we showed up empty-handed.  The upside is deviled egg salad sandwiches for lunch tomorrow.
